WebThe Extent of the Great Fire of New York in 1776 This map and maps above are based on illustrations and information from the David Grim Map presented to the New York Historical Society depicting the extent of the 1776 fire. Grim included few street names, which were added here from the 1767 Map by Ratzer shown in Appendix #17 and the ... WebThe Great Fire of New York was a large fire in New York City.It burned through the night of September 21, 1776 on the west side of the former boundaries of New York City at the southern end of the island of Manhattan.It started when the British Army took control of the city during the American Revolutionary War.. The fire destroyed 10 to 25% of the city. WebMar 21, 2024 · Just days after the British took control of the city, September 21, 1776, a fire broke out at the tip of the island. By daybreak, it had consumed five hundred buildings, …
